<p>CALGARY — Five of Canada’s top female biathletes shed their lycra race suits to officially launch a nude calendar on Wednesday which they created to celebrate healthy, active women’s bodies, and also to generate money to fuel their quest for the international podium.</p>
<p>Zina Kocher, of Red Deer, Alta.; Sandra Keith, of Calgary; Rosanna Crawford, of Canmore, Alta.; Megan Imrie, of Falcon Lake, Man.; and Megan Tandy, of Prince, George, B.C., developed the plan to pose nude together in Bold Beautiful Biathlon, which is on sale now for $25 at <a href="http://www.boldbeautifulbiathlon.com/" target="new">www.boldbeautifulbiathlon.com</a> on the Internet.</p>
<p>With a goal of targeting financial support from corporate Canada for their Olympic journey, the five Canadian women turned up the heat on a frigid Calgary morning when they roller skied through the downtown core during noon hour with nothing more than shorts, race bibs for tops, and their traditional biathlon rifles locked on their backs.</p>
<p>“We are extremely appreciative of the generous financial support given to our program by Sport Canada, and by Own the Podium to the athletes on our team that are projected to achieve excellence,” said Zina Kocher, a targeted athlete herself and the leader of the Canadian Biathlon Team, who in 2006 became the first Canadian to win a World Cup medal since Myriam Bedard did more than a decade ago. “But our sport remains significantly under-funded compared to our competitors, and one of the few winter sports in this country without a title sponsor or personal sponsors.”</p>
<p>Funding for an athlete’s annual budget comes from a variety of avenues. Personal sponsorships are a core component to covering the many annual expenses high-performance athletes face for both training and competition. Despite being one of the lone fully-funded athletes in the national biathlon program, Kocher and long-time World Cup and Olympic teammate Sandra Keith, took the lead in rallying their World Cup comrades to aggressively seek additional funding opportunities.</p>
<p>“We believe there is a tremendous opportunity for someone in corporate Canada to not only invest in this team and our drive to the Olympic podium, but also to invest in building a new image for young Canadian girls to look up to,” said Keith, who enjoyed a breakthrough season on the World Cup last year which included a career-best 11th-place result. “Contrary to a lot of images young girls are seeing on television and in magazines about the ideal woman’s body, it is a healthy athletic body that we should all be looking to maintain. You don’t need to be a high-performance athlete to be fit, and we are encouraging all women to be proud of their bodies.”</p>
<p>The photos of Keith, Kocher and their teammates were taken by Rachel Boekel and Adrian Marcoux in Canmore, Alta. Each athlete will be featured on two pages of the calendar, along with four group photos.</p>
<p>Nude calendars have become more common as fund-raising tools. Around the same time as the the &#8220;Nordic Nudes&#8221; calendar of 2001, the Australian Women&#8217;s Soccer team released a calendar of artistic photos featuring full-frontal nudity. High-jumper Amy Acuff organized Omni-Lite Millennium Calendar of Champions featuring Acuff and 11 other female track and field athletes in black-and-white photographs, mostly nude. Currently, a calendar titled &#8220;Women of Curling&#8221; is on sale, featuring nude curling athletes from around the world. The list goes on &#8211; golfers, rugby teams, and many more have created nude calendars to support their sport or cause.</p>
<p>At the time of the &#8220;Nordic Nudes&#8221; calendar, the practice was far from accepted, and both the Canadian women&#8217;s cross-country effort and the Australian women&#8217;s issue generated significant controversy, often from activists who claimed that the calendars were demeaning to women, both as people and as athletes. Critics pointed out that one rarely, if ever, saw male athletes producing nude calendars. But the calendars sell well, inspiring others to follow suit, and it appears that the practice has become generally accepted.</p>
<p>The Canadian biathletes were inspired to take on the project when thinking back to the success two of their Olympic heroes in cross-country skiing, Sara Renner and Beckie Scott, had in raising funds after producing a similar calendar in 2001. Renner and Scott, along with three other teammates, tastefully took their clothes off to also raise the profile of their sport while showing the world cross-country skiers were fit and healthy people.</p>
<p>“An athlete’s livelihood depends on their bodies and I believe athletes should be proud of their bodies. This calendar  celebrates strong, athletic women,” said Sara Renner, who will compete in her fourth and final Olympic Winter Games in 2010. “As the mother of a daughter, I would be proud to see pictures of these role models on my child’s wall as opposed to a synthetically enhanced Hollywood star.”</p>
<p>Sales of the calendar took off for Canada’s cross-country ski women, which helped finance their preparations for the 2002 Olympic Winter Games in Salt Lake City where Beckie Scott became the first North American woman to win an Olympic medal when she won gold in the pursuit race. Scott and Renner later joined forces to win a silver medal in the team relay at the 2006 Olympics.</p>
<p>“A healthy, female body is a beautiful thing and if these girls choose to celebrate it with a calendar, then all the power to them,” said Scott, who also became a mother after retiring in 2006 with 17 World Cup and two Olympic medals. “The unique thing was we created this calendar right on the cusp of our team making huge strides in the sport internationally, and I hope this marks the same trend for the biathlon women. I wish them the very best and give them my full support.”</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Cabbies across London are likely to shake their heads in disbelief. Commuters too. In one of the bolder claims about the 2012 Olympic games in London, the government yesterday unveiled plans for a designated road network to ensure that the 55,000 athletes, officials, media personnel and sponsors are able to move around the city freely.</p>
<p>About a quarter of the so-called Olympic route network will be made up of designated fast lanes exclusively reserved for Olympic traffic. Elsewhere, organisers believe a combination of highway modifications, changes to existing road regulations, traffic light management, suspension of road and utility works and the creation of a transport coordination centre will be enough to keep traffic moving.</p>
<p>&#8220;We shouldn&#8217;t underestimate the scale of the challenge. The Olympic and Paralympic Games are 20 times the size of the football World Cup,&#8221; said the junior transport minister Jim Fitzpatrick. &#8220;Good transport will be vital to ensure everyone can enjoy the 2012 events, while allowing Londoners to go about their business.&#8221;</p>
<p>After problems with congestion in Atlanta in 1996, Sydney was the first Olympic city to introduce a designated road network to ease the flow of athletes, officials, sponsors and spectators between venues, airports and accommodation.</p>
<p>In Beijing, a vast network of newly built six-lane highways included dedicated Olympic lanes. To combat pollution and congestion, half of all cars were banned from driving into the city on given days.</p>
<p>The London organisers said that following Beijing&#8217;s lead would not be practical, but admitted that meeting the transport objectives would be &#8220;challenging&#8221;.</p>
<p>&#8220;On some roads at particular times of the day, games vehicles might add another 25% to the current number of vehicles already on the road,&#8221; the organisers said. &#8220;It is not practical or affordable to build new roads between venues, nor would it be acceptable to restrict large numbers of roads to the sole use of games vehicles.&#8221;</p>
<p>The Olympic network will include roads leading to the main stadium and park in Stratford and surrounding other venues, including Greenwich Park, Horse Guards Parade and the ExCel Centre. It will link the mountain bike venue at Hadleigh Farm, Essex, Wembley Stadium, and the rowing venue at Eton Dorney to central London and the athletes&#8217; village, and will also cover Weymouth, where the sailing events will take place. Spectators will be encouraged to travel on public transport, mainly 10 rail lines carrying a predicted 240,000 to the Olympic park every hour.</p>
<p>Paralympic champion Dame Tanni Grey-Thompson, who helped to launch the consultation, said transport could &#8220;make or break&#8221; the games. &#8220;When it works, people don&#8217;t talk about it,&#8221; she said. &#8220;When it doesn&#8217;t work &#8211; when you have athletes missing events &#8211; that is just devastating.&#8221;</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The International Olympic Committee on Thursday stripped two Belarussian hammer throwers of their Olympic medals and disqualified a Polish kayaker from the Beijing Games because of doping violations.</p>
<p>Vadim Devyatovskiy of Belarus lost his silver medal in the hammer throw, and his teammate Ivan Tsikhan lost the bronze. Both had failed tests for testosterone not produced by their own bodies. Devyatovskiy is also permanently barred from Olympic competition because it was his second doping offense.</p>
<p>Krisztian Pars of Hungary will receive the silver. Koji Murofushi of Japan will be awarded the bronze.</p>
<p>The Polish kayaker Adam Seroczynski, who finished fourth in the 1,000-meter men’s kayak, was disqualified after testing positive for clenbuterol, a banned drug that helps burn fat and promotes muscle growth. Seroczynski and his teammate Mariusz Kujawski were also disqualified from the men’s 1,000-meter double kayak because of Seroczynski’s failed doping test.</p>
<p>In all, nine Olympians from the Beijing Games have failed doping tests, but that number may grow.</p>
<p>The I.O.C. said this week that it was going back to test some blood and urine samples that were supplied by athletes in Beijing. The testers are focusing on Olympians in endurance sports like cycling, rowing, swimming and track and field.</p>
<p>In January, scientists from laboratories accredited by the World Anti-Doping Agency will begin testing about 400 blood samples from Beijing, looking specifically for the EPO-like drug CERA, a previously undetectable drug that boosts endurance. The two drugs stimulate bone marrow to produce more oxygen-carrying red blood cells.</p>
<p>The samples will be tested at laboratories in Paris and Lausanne, Switzerland.</p>
<p>In addition, about 100 urine samples from the Beijing Games will be tested for insulin, a hormone that can help build muscle mass. WADA’s accredited laboratory in Cologne, Germany, recently perfected a test for the hormone and will test the samples from Beijing.</p>
<p>The first results of the blood and urine tests are expected by the end of March.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img src="http://sportshighlights.org/images/dara.jpg" align="left" hspace="10" />Last week, Dara Torres looked like all the other soccer moms. Now, she&#8217;s a legend.</p>
<p>Come August, the 41-year-old mother of a toddler will become the oldest American ever to swim at the Olympics &#8211; and she&#8217;s gunning for a medal.</p>
<p>&#8220;Age is just a number,&#8221; Torres said at a press conference before the U.S. Olympic Trials began on June 29. The nine-time Olympic medalist, who&#8217;s called &#8220;mom&#8221; by Michael Phelps and refers to her competition as &#8220;kids,&#8221; lived up to her mantra by winning the 100 meter freestyle in 53.78 seconds &#8211; just milliseconds shy of the American record.</p>
<p>Torres followed up her feat by breaking the U.S. record in the 50 meter freestyle during a July 5 semi-final heat, only to smash it again on July 6 in the final.</p>
<p>The world quickly took notice.</p>
<p>&#8220;This is a major statement,&#8221; said Torres pal Mark Spitz, who still holds the record for the most gold medals ever won in a single Olympic games. &#8220;She lived up to the premise that nothing is impossible without a lot of hard work.&#8221;</p>
<p>Evan Morgenstein, president of Premier Management Group, which represents the largest number of Olympic athletes in America, says he&#8217;s been inundated with interview requests, sponsorship offers and book deals for Torres.</p>
<p>&#8220;It&#8217;s insane how this story has impacted people,&#8221; Morgenstein said. &#8220;She has the same following as Steve Prefontaine at this point.&#8221;</p>
<p>Torres turned down &#8220;half a million in endorsement deals&#8221; before the trials to focus on her races, he said, adding, &#8220;When you take a risk like this, you take the risk that maybe it doesn&#8217;t go the way you wanted it. The risk is going to pay off in ways you can&#8217;t imagine.&#8221;</p>
<p>Torres first arrived on the scene when she set a new American record for the 50 meter freestyle at age 15. Two years later, Torres helped her team earn gold in the 4 x 100 meter freestyle relay at the 1984 Los Angeles Games.</p>
<p>But Torres is best known as swimming&#8217;s comeback kid. She retired from the sport at age 25 after winning four medals over three Olympic games. Her reason for throwing in the towel? Age. Torres returned to the pool in 1999, earning two golds and three bronze medals at the Sydney Olympics. She then retired again, only to return to competition in 2007.</p>
<p>Torres has battled through bouts of bulimia, two divorces and five knee surgeries to land where she is today &#8211; over the hill and in the best shape of her life.</p>
<p>&#8220;It does sort of blow your mind,&#8221; said Dr. Marj Snyder, chief program officer at the Women&#8217;s Sports Foundation. &#8220;She&#8217;s just pushed the edge out pretty far beyond where it was before, particularly in a sport like swimming where most athletes are &#8230; in their teens.&#8221;</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img src="http://sportshighlights.org/images/lagat.jpg" align="left" hspace="10" />EUGENE — Billed as the penultimate event of the U.S. Olympic Track and Field Trials, the men&#8217;s 1,500 meter final delivered a tactician&#8217;s dream if not living up to the hype on the clock.</p>
<p>Eight of the middle distance stars who toed the starting line took the lead at one point, but Bernard Lagat was the only one to do it when it mattered, finishing in 3 minutes, 40.37 seconds, well off his American record time.</p>
<p>Lagat, who reached stardom while running for his native Kenya before switching citizenship, led a 1-2-3 sweep of adopted nationals, with Mexican-born Leonel Manzano finishing in 3:40.9 and Sudanese-born Lopez Lomong in 3:41.</p>
<p>&#8220;America truly is a melting pot,&#8221; said Lagat, who was the meet&#8217;s only double winner, having taken the 5,000 on June 30. &#8220;To see the three of us who are going to Beijing, all coming from different backgrounds and different paths to America, it&#8217;s really magic.&#8221;</p>
<p>Meanwhile, American-born star Alan Webb was edged by Lomong and Oregon Track Clubber William Leer for fifth. After leading the second and third laps, former Stanford star Gabe Jennings faded to last.</p>
<p>While the field went out at a tentative pace into a strong headwind, Jen Stuczynsky stole the capacity crowd&#8217;s attention by breaking both the American and Olympic trials record in the pole vault at 16 feet, 1 3&amp;#8260;4 inches.</p>
<p>&#8220;We had some height progressions in between and that jump I just went with it,&#8221; said Stuczynksy, who went under two attempts at the world record before opting out of the last. &#8220;I just tried to let my technique carry me through and it worked out.&#8221;</p>
<p>Previous trials and Hayward Field record holder Stacy Dragila finished in a disappointing tie for seventh place.</p>
<p>Lagat took his first lead at the bell lap and established himself wide of the first lane for position. Manzano made a strong push, but couldn&#8217;t overtake Lagat, 33, who will go for 1,500 and 5,000 gold medals in Beijing after grabbing a silver medal in Athens and Bronze in Atlanta.</p>
<p>&#8220;To me there&#8217;s not much strategy to the 5,000, but a lot can play out in the 1,500,&#8221; Lagat said. &#8220;It didn&#8217;t worry me that the pace was slow; I knew that it would be a mad kick at the end and I had faith in my training.&#8221;</p>
<p>That mad kick played out well for Lomong, the NCAA 1,500 champion for Northern Arizona.</p>
<p>&#8220;It&#8217;s kind of funny – with all of the backgrounds we come from, we all have something in common,&#8221; said Lomong, who fled the Sudanese Civil War in 1991. &#8220;The three of us will be running for the country that helped us out so much.&#8221;</p>
<p>In the women&#8217;s 200, Allyson Felix got some redemption for a failed bid in the 100 meters, winning the longer sprint in 21.82 seconds. 100-meter champ Muna Lee was second in 21.99. In the absence of Tyson Gay, who cramped up in Saturday&#8217;s 200 quarterfinals, Walter Dix edged Shawn Crawford by five one-thousandths of a second in 19.852.</p>
<p>Other winners on the final day of the trials were Ian Waltz in the discus (216-1), Aarik Wilson in the triple jump (57-2 1&amp;#8260;4), Bobby Smith in the javelin (249-6), David Oliver in the 110 hurdles (12.95) and Lolo Jones in the 100 hurdles (12.29).</p>
